What Are Managed IT Services?
Managed IT services are comprehensive solutions provided by third-party specialists to manage and maintain a business’s IT systems, networks, and overall technology needs. These services typically include network monitoring, data backup, cybersecurity measures, cloud services, and more. By outsourcing IT management to a trusted provider, businesses gain access to expert support and cutting-edge technology while reducing the burden on internal teams.

Key Benefits of Managed IT Services
1. Proactive Support and Monitoring
Unlike traditional reactive IT support that fixes issues as they arise, managed IT services take a proactive approach. Providers monitor your systems round the clock, detecting and resolving potential problems before they cause disruptions. This reduces downtime and ensures that your business operates smoothly at all times.
2. Enhanced Cybersecurity
Cyberattacks are a growing threat to businesses of all sizes. Managed IT providers implement robust security measures, including firewalls, encryption, and regular vulnerability assessments, to protect sensitive data from breaches. This is particularly crucial in industries like healthcare and finance, where compliance with regulations is mandatory.
